A video has emerged on social media in which a young boy could be seen backing a ram while riding a bicycle around town.
In the video that was shared on Instagram by @ourtalkroom, the young boy pedalled the bicycle effortlessly as the animal clung to his back.

The ram's forelegs and hindlegs were tied together under the boy's armpits. The young boy backed the animal as if he was carrying a schoolbag.
We could not confirm where the video was taken as at the time of filing this report, but the hilarious clip cracked people up on social media.
